LCOV - code coverage report
Current view: top level Hit Total Coverage
Test: coverage.info Lines: 31390 52657 59.6 %
Date: 2024-07-26 21:23:12 Functions: 19624 26646 73.6 %

Directory Sort by name Line Coverage Sort by line coverage Functions Sort by function coverage
unit_tests/chibios-mock
0.0%
0.0 % 0 / 1 0.0 % 0 / 1
firmware/hw_layer/ports
0.0%
0.0 % 0 / 2 0.0 % 0 / 1
firmware/controllers/can/wideband_firmware/for_rusefi
0.0%
0.0 % 0 / 13 0.0 % 0 / 1
firmware/libfirmware/pt2001/include/rusefi
0.0%
0.0 % 0 / 8 0.0 % 0 / 3
firmware/config/boards
0.0%
0.0 % 0 / 45 0.0 % 0 / 8
firmware/libfirmware/pt2001/src
0.0%
0.0 % 0 / 271 0.0 % 0 / 20
firmware/console
0.0%
0.0 % 0 / 274 0.0 % 0 / 25
firmware/hw_layer/adc
9.3%9.3%
9.3 % 4 / 43 18.2 % 2 / 11
firmware/config/engines
36.0%36.0%
36.0 % 514 / 1427 26.9 % 29 / 108
firmware/hw_layer/drivers/gpio
45.8%45.8%
45.8 % 55 / 120 28.6 % 6 / 21
unit_tests/googletest/googletest/src
22.8%22.8%
22.8 % 901 / 3946 30.9 % 216 / 700
firmware/console/binary
46.0%46.0%
46.0 % 241 / 524 33.7 % 29 / 86
firmware/controllers/can
26.5%26.5%
26.5 % 9 / 34 37.5 % 3 / 8
firmware/ext/lua
39.2%39.2%
39.2 % 4057 / 10354 45.2 % 457 / 1012
unit_tests/googletest/googletest/include/gtest
50.2%50.2%
50.2 % 269 / 536 45.3 % 1106 / 2439
unit_tests/tests/system
13.6%13.6%
13.6 % 3 / 22 45.5 % 5 / 11
unit_tests/googletest/googlemock/src
33.6%33.6%
33.6 % 244 / 726 48.9 % 46 / 94
firmware/controllers
84.2%84.2%
84.2 % 320 / 380 54.4 % 37 / 68
firmware/controllers/lua
75.6%75.6%
75.6 % 378 / 500 55.0 % 60 / 109
firmware/init/sensor
61.0%61.0%
61.0 % 299 / 490 56.9 % 41 / 72
unit_tests/googletest/googlemock/include/gmock/internal
84.2%84.2%
84.2 % 16 / 19 58.5 % 48 / 82
firmware/hw_layer/drivers/can
40.4%40.4%
40.4 % 23 / 57 60.0 % 6 / 10
firmware/controllers/sensors
39.7%39.7%
39.7 % 207 / 521 60.3 % 38 / 63
unit_tests
90.0%90.0%
90.0 % 379 / 421 63.2 % 74 / 117
firmware/hw_layer/digital_input/trigger
64.2%64.2%
64.2 % 88 / 137 63.6 % 7 / 11
firmware/controllers/sensors/impl
62.1%62.1%
62.1 % 118 / 190 63.6 % 14 / 22
firmware/hw_layer/sensors
48.6%48.6%
48.6 % 68 / 140 64.7 % 11 / 17
firmware/development
55.9%55.9%
55.9 % 66 / 118 65.0 % 13 / 20
firmware/config/engines/mazda
69.1%69.1%
69.1 % 237 / 343 66.7 % 14 / 21
firmware/util
55.7%55.7%
55.7 % 394 / 707 67.4 % 62 / 92
unit_tests/googletest/googlemock/include/gmock
62.9%62.9%
62.9 % 481 / 765 69.7 % 1716 / 2462
firmware/controllers/lua/luaaa
85.6%85.6%
85.6 % 119 / 139 71.9 % 82 / 114
/usr/include/c++/11
82.1%82.1%
82.1 % 206 / 251 72.4 % 2249 / 3105
firmware/controllers/algo
49.1%49.1%
49.1 % 1658 / 3379 73.4 % 276 / 376
firmware/controllers/sensors/converters
78.9%78.9%
78.9 % 105 / 133 75.7 % 56 / 74
firmware/hw_layer/drivers/sent
79.3%79.3%
79.3 % 157 / 198 76.9 % 10 / 13
firmware/controllers/system
83.6%83.6%
83.6 % 437 / 523 77.8 % 70 / 90
firmware/controllers/core
72.5%72.5%
72.5 % 79 / 109 78.1 % 25 / 32
/usr/include/c++/11/bits
72.2%72.2%
72.2 % 2259 / 3130 78.6 % 6699 / 8527
firmware/libfirmware/util/include/rusefi/containers
89.9%89.9%
89.9 % 98 / 109 81.0 % 34 / 42
firmware/util/math
75.3%75.3%
75.3 % 235 / 312 81.1 % 90 / 111
firmware/controllers/sensors/core
78.3%78.3%
78.3 % 180 / 230 81.7 % 49 / 60
firmware/controllers/algo/fuel
85.9%85.9%
85.9 % 164 / 191 82.1 % 23 / 28
firmware/controllers/algo/defaults
91.7%91.7%
91.7 % 353 / 385 82.4 % 28 / 34
firmware/controllers/math
53.8%53.8%
53.8 % 243 / 452 82.7 % 43 / 52
firmware/controllers/actuators
77.2%77.2%
77.2 % 931 / 1206 82.8 % 149 / 180
firmware/hw_layer
83.3%83.3%
83.3 % 195 / 234 83.0 % 44 / 53
unit_tests/tests/sensor/mock
92.9%92.9%
92.9 % 13 / 14 83.3 % 5 / 6
firmware/controllers/algo/airmass
77.9%77.9%
77.9 % 88 / 113 83.3 % 15 / 18
firmware/controllers/trigger
82.7%82.7%
82.7 % 780 / 943 83.5 % 86 / 103
firmware/util/containers
93.8%93.8%
93.8 % 152 / 162 84.6 % 600 / 709
firmware/config/boards/hellen
89.4%89.4%
89.4 % 42 / 47 85.7 % 6 / 7
/usr/include/c++/11/ext
84.1%84.1%
84.1 % 58 / 69 86.5 % 543 / 628
firmware/controllers/engine_cycle
84.2%84.2%
84.2 % 787 / 935 88.1 % 96 / 109
firmware/libfirmware/util/include/rusefi
99.1%99.1%
99.1 % 112 / 113 88.5 % 317 / 358
firmware/hw_layer/drivers/i2c
91.1%91.1%
91.1 % 92 / 101 88.9 % 16 / 18
unit_tests/googletest/googletest/include/gtest/internal
75.2%75.2%
75.2 % 312 / 415 91.2 % 874 / 958
firmware/controllers/gauges
79.4%79.4%
79.4 % 54 / 68 91.7 % 11 / 12
unit_tests/test-framework
93.9%93.9%
93.9 % 336 / 358 94.0 % 63 / 67
firmware/controllers/system/timer
88.5%88.5%
88.5 % 330 / 373 95.0 % 57 / 60
firmware/controllers/trigger/decoders
87.0%87.0%
87.0 % 1639 / 1884 98.3 % 117 / 119
unit_tests/tests/trigger
98.7%98.7%
98.7 % 2409 / 2441 98.4 % 418 / 425
unit_tests/tests
99.2%99.2%
99.2 % 2586 / 2606 98.8 % 660 / 668
unit_tests/tests/ignition_injection
99.9%99.9%
99.9 % 936 / 937 99.6 % 229 / 230
unit_tests/tests/sensor
99.7%99.7%
99.7 % 755 / 757 99.7 % 308 / 309
firmware/controllers/lua/generated
1.0%1.0%
1.0 % 31 / 3058 100.0 % 2 / 2
firmware/libfirmware/mock
100.0%
100.0 % 12 / 12 100.0 % 5 / 5
firmware/controllers/actuators/gppwm
77.4%77.4%
77.4 % 48 / 62 100.0 % 6 / 6
firmware/console/binary_log
94.2%94.2%
94.2 % 49 / 52 100.0 % 9 / 9
unit_tests/test_basic_math
100.0%
100.0 % 79 / 79 100.0 % 10 / 10
unit_tests/tests/sent
67.6%67.6%
67.6 % 46 / 68 100.0 % 17 / 17
unit_tests/tests/ac
98.6%98.6%
98.6 % 71 / 72 100.0 % 29 / 29
firmware/libfirmware/util/src
93.9%93.9%
93.9 % 199 / 212 100.0 % 34 / 34
unit_tests/tests/util
100.0%
100.0 % 246 / 246 100.0 % 134 / 134
unit_tests/tests/launch
98.8%98.8%
98.8 % 340 / 344 100.0 % 147 / 147
firmware/libfirmware/util/test
99.7%99.7%
99.7 % 336 / 337 100.0 % 149 / 149
unit_tests/tests/actuators
99.8%99.8%
99.8 % 1230 / 1232 100.0 % 314 / 314
unit_tests/tests/lua
100.0%
100.0 % 432 / 432 100.0 % 380 / 380

Generated by: LCOV version 1.14